Output 33f52f61dedbe8da7f86e9291e2731cefdc32fc7563e4be2dbd43050b3a0941a:28

value
475424
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a34b06e16de405bbce05190a9a4a532975062315 OP_EQUAL
address
3GaRwmfgHE2xqt3YH8XqWWphevtvwHETbG
transaction
33f52f61dedbe8da7f86e9291e2731cefdc32fc7563e4be2dbd43050b3a0941a
confirmations
382096
spent
true